PBC Announces Women's Soccer Team of Academic Distinction presented by Barnes & Noble College

AUGUSTA, GA -- The Peach Belt Conference has revealed the 2024 women's soccer Team of Academic Distinction, presented by Barnes & Noble College.  The team is part of the PBC's larger initiative to celebrate the academic achievements of PBC student-athletes.

To be eligible for the team, a student-athlete must 1) participate in at least half of his/her team's events and be either a starter or significant contributor; 2) achieved a 3.50 cumulative grade point average (on a 4.0 scale) and 3) completed at least one full academic year at his or her current institution and has reached sophomore athletic eligibility. The Peach Belt Conference sports communications professionals oversee the program.
